Compound A is an optically active alcohol. Treatment with oxidising agent converts it to a ketone B. In a separate reaction A is treatment with `PBr_(3)`, converting it into C. C on reaction with Mg is added to B to yield image. Identify the correct option.
A. A is 2-butanol.
B. A is 1-butanol
C. C is 2-bromobutane
D. C is 1-bromobutane
